This invention relates to a lettering device for plastic material bodies, such as concrete, cast stone, cement, .plaster'or for any material for which it may be found applicable, and the in- 5 vention has for its object to provide, in a manner' as hereinafter set forth, a device of the class referred to so constructed and arranged to provide for efficiently and expeditiously lettering a body of plastic material when desired.
A further object of the invention is to provide, in a manner as hereinafter set forth, a device of the class referred to including letter forming elements and means for taking up all slack between said elements and to centralize and clamp the latter together.
Further objects of the invention are to provide, in a manner as hereinafter set forth, a device for the purpose referred to which is comparatively simple inits construction and arrangement, strong, durable,v compact, readily assembled and disassembled when occasion requires, thoroughly efficient in its use, conveniently manipulated, and comparatively inexpensive to manufacture. d

The manner in which the device is used is as follows: parts 3, 4 and 5 are loosely assembled with the bolts 64 and screws 62 unscrewed to their fullestjextent. The formers 49 and spacer 50 are properly arranged and seated in. the openings or slots 6, 7 as .well' as mounted on the retainer ribs. The slotted retainers 51 are then positioned attheends of the lines formed by the elements 49 and 50; After both lines are set up the bolts 64 are tightened only sufiiciently to take up all clearance between the elements 49, 50 and 51 and the parts 3, 4 The section 2 is of skeleton form and diagoand 5. Then the screws 62 are tigh ened at: each end or" each line and act on elements 51 so as to centralize elements 49 and 50 and finally clamp the latter together. After the elements 45, 50 and 51 are tightly clamped horizontall the bolts 64 are finally tightened holding the ele ments 49, 50 and 51 rigidly in alignment. The parts 44 and 55 of mold section 2 are now bolted together and then in turn are bolted to'eection 1 when the device is complete and ready'for receiving the plastic material.
